锰对1~4周龄五龙鹅血清脂类代谢、抗氧化指标及器官组织中锰沉积量的影响

     

摘要

本试验旨在研究饲粮中不同锰水平对1~4周龄五龙鹅血清脂类代谢、抗氧化指标及器官组织中锰沉积量的影响,以确定鹅饲粮中锰适宜添加水平.试验选用1日龄体重相近的五龙鹅360只,随机分为6个组,每组6个重复,每个重复10只鹅(公母各占1/2).对照组(Ⅰ组)饲喂基础饲粮(锰含量为20 mg/kg),试验组分别饲喂在基础饲粮中添加30(Ⅱ组)、60(Ⅲ组)、90(Ⅳ组)、120(Ⅴ组)和150 mg/kg锰的试验饲粮(Ⅵ组).试验期4周.结果表明:1)Ⅳ、Ⅴ、Ⅵ组血清甘油三酯和总胆固醇含量极显著高于Ⅰ组(P<0.01),Ⅲ组显著高于Ⅰ组(P<0.05).各组血清碱性磷酸酶活性差异不显著(P>0.05).2)Ⅳ、Ⅴ、Ⅵ组血清总抗氧化能力和谷胱甘肽过氧化物酶活性极显著高于Ⅰ组(P<0.01),Ⅲ组显著高于Ⅰ组(P<0.05);Ⅴ组血清丙二醛含量极显著低于Ⅰ、Ⅱ、Ⅲ组(P<0.01),Ⅳ、Ⅵ组显著低于Ⅰ、Ⅱ、Ⅲ组(P<0.05).3)Ⅳ、Ⅴ、Ⅵ组血清、心脏、肝脏和胰脏中锰沉积量极显著高于Ⅰ组(P<0.01),Ⅱ、Ⅲ组血清、心脏和肝脏中锰沉积量显著高于Ⅰ组(P<0.05).由此可见,饲粮中添加锰能提高五龙鹅血清甘油三酯、总胆固醇含量,增强机体抗氧化能力,增加器官组织中锰沉积量.建议鹅饲粮中锰适宜添加水平为90~120 mg/kg.%This experiment was conducted to study the effects of dietary different manganese levels on serum lipid metabolism, antioxidant indices and organ tissue manganese deposition of Wulong geese aged from 1 to 4 weeks, and to find the appropriate dietary manganese supplemental level. Three hundred and sixty one?day?old Wulong geese were randomly divided into 6 groups with 6 replicates per group and 10 geese per replicate ( half male and half female ) . Geese in the control group ( group Ⅰ) were fed a basal diet ( manganese content 20 mg/kg) , and the others in the experimental groups were fed the basal diets supplemented with 30 ( groupⅡ) , 60 ( groupⅢ) , 90 ( groupⅣ) , 120 ( groupⅤ) and 150 mg/kg ( groupⅥ) manganese, respectively. The experiment lasted for 4 weeks. The results showed as follows:1) the contents of triglyceride and total cho?lesterol in serum of groups Ⅳ, Ⅴ and Ⅵ were extremely significantly higher than those of group Ⅰ ( P<0.01), and the contents of triglyceride and total cholesterol in serum of groupⅢwere significantly higher than those of group Ⅰ ( P<0.05) . There was no significant different on serum alkaline phosphatase activity among all groups ( P>0.05) . 2) The serum total antioxidant capacity and glutathione peroxidase activity of groupsⅣ,Ⅴ and Ⅵ were extremely significantly higher than those of group Ⅰ ( P<0.01) , and the serum total antioxi?dant capacity and glutathione peroxidase activity of group Ⅲ were significantly higher than those of group Ⅰ(P<0.05). The serum malondialdehyde content of group Ⅴ was extremely significantly higher than that of groups Ⅰ,ⅡandⅢ( P<0.01) , and the serum malondialdehyde content of groupsⅣandⅥwas significant?ly higher than that of groups Ⅰ, Ⅱ and Ⅲ ( P<0.05) . 3) The manganese depositions in serum, heart, liver and pancreas of groups Ⅳ, Ⅴ and Ⅵ were extremely significantly higher than those of group Ⅰ ( P<0.01) , and the manganese depositions in serum, heart and liver of groups Ⅱ and Ⅲ were significantly higher than those of groupⅠ( P<0.05) . In conclusion, dietary supplemented with manganese can improve the contents of triglyceride and total cholesterol in serum, enhance the body antioxidant capacity, and increase the organ tissue manganese deposition of Wulong geese. It is suggested that the suitable manganese supplemental level is 90 to 120 mg/kg.
